Leeds in June 2002 - 12 stories making the news

It was a month which featured a fun run in the sun for hundreds of pupils at a Leeds school.

More than 850 students at Temple Moor High put their best foot forward for a sponsored fun run from the school and around Temple Newtsam Park. This was June 2002, a month during which football dominated the news headlines. Leeds United manager David O'Leary partied company with the Whites after four years at the helm while England fans were looking forward to a World Cup quarter final showdown with Brazil.
